#ifdef HAVE_CONFIG_H
# include <config.h>
#endif
#undef NDEBUG
#include <assert.h>
#include <libguile.h>
#include <stdlib.h>
#include <string.h>
static void
test_scm_c_value_ref_on_multiple_values ()
{
SCM values = scm_values (scm_list_3 (scm_from_latin1_string ("foo"),
scm_from_latin1_string ("bar"),
scm_from_latin1_string ("baz")));
char *foo = scm_to_latin1_string (scm_c_value_ref (values, 0));
char *bar = scm_to_latin1_string (scm_c_value_ref (values, 1));
char *baz = scm_to_latin1_string (scm_c_value_ref (values, 2));
assert (strcmp (foo, "foo") == 0);
assert (strcmp (bar, "bar") == 0);
assert (strcmp (baz, "baz") == 0);
free (foo);
free (bar);
free (baz);
}
static void
test_scm_c_value_ref_on_a_single_value ()
{
SCM value = scm_from_latin1_string ("foo");
char *foo = scm_to_latin1_string (scm_c_value_ref (value, 0));
assert (strcmp (foo, "foo") == 0);
free (foo);
}
static void
tests (void *data, int argc, char **argv)
{
test_scm_c_value_ref_on_multiple_values ();
test_scm_c_value_ref_on_a_single_value ();
}
int
main (int argc, char *argv[])
{
scm_boot_guile (argc, argv, tests, NULL);
return 0;
}
